As Pietro put the final touches on Nikki’s birthday festive party decorations in the jazz lounge, Claire was busy running last-minute errands. Victoria greeted the first guests, Lauren and Michael. The department store heiress commented that Pietro is the best party planner.

After Michael and Lauren received invitations from Dumas to go to France for a party next month, Lauren noted it might not be a coincidence that they were talking about traveling abroad. Michael theorized that Dumas’s party invitation was part of a strategic move. Lauren gently pointed out to Michael that since he no longer worked for Victor, there was no reason for them to go.

Meanwhile, Lily, Abby, and Devon gathered at Society. Lily confirmed Devon’s observation that she would not be going to Nikki’s birthday party. Lily was still a bit burned by Nikki’s betrayal. She was grateful for Victor’s help with Damian, but she wasn’t sure about trusting him ever again. Lily said she was okay having dinner alone, but Damian entered and asked if he could join her.

As Abby and Devon headed off to the jazz lounge for Nikki’s party, Lily and Damian grabbed a table. Damian presented Lily with an invitation that he received from Aristotle Dumas. The note was the same type of envelope received by others, including Lauren and Michael.

Lily read Damian’s envelope, which contained an invitation from Dumas to join him for a summer party in France on Friday, June 13. Damian and Lily noted the unlucky choice of date – Friday the 13th. Damian said he’s put in several calls to Dumas about leaving his employ, but that they had yet to connect. He suspected that the invitation would be rescinded once Dumas learns of his plans to leave him. Then, a messenger arrived with an invitation for Lily from Dumas. Lily was happy to learn from Damian that Amy was getting stronger every day. She offered to recommend some places where she and Damian could live. He changed the subject by asking about her. Damian asked about other men in Lily’s life, specifically her past relationships.

Damian said he knew that Lily had two grown-up children, but wanted to know more about her life. Lily countered that she thought Damian was more mysterious than she might be. Damian said that he'd been unlucky in love.

Lily said she had been in love, but she wasn’t sure how lucky she’d been. Lily said she was a bit of a wild child. She shared that her first love was Daniel, but they were very young. They tried again recently, but it wasn’t in the cards – then or now. Then, Lily brought up Cane. “We were very much in love,” she said, pointing out that they got married twice. “In the end, he broke my heart,” Lily lamented. “Love is a risk, right?” Damian said you can’t have a broken heart if you’re not in love and pointed out that he’s never been in love. “If it’s meant to happen, it will,” he added.

Diane was curious as to why all the Abbotts were invited to Nikki’s birthday party, even though not all of them would be attending. Ashley noted that Traci was not up for facing a crowd in light of the ordeal with Martin, and she wasn't sure that she was either. Kyle asked Jack for a favor. He wanted his dad not to antagonize Victor. Jack agreed to play nice, but he wasn’t sure Victor would. Ashley theorized Victor would be on his good behavior because of Nikki, but she told her nephew that Victor wasn’t likely to change his mind about Kyle.

Then, a messenger delivered a note to Jack. Diane received one, too. It’s the same invitation from Aristotle Dumas that others were given. Ashley surmised that this was an elaborate business ploy on Dumas’s part. Diane wondered if Dumas knew that Jack and Diane were planning on traveling abroad.

Ashley mused that she was out of the loop as she knew not much about Dumas. She did suggest that this big reveal would get everyone’s attention. Jack let his sister know that this had something to do with Billy. Ashley asked why Dumas would invest in Billy’s company. Ashley asked Jack why he was investing in Billy since he has a track record of running companies into the ground. Jack pointed out that answers about Dumas would not be coming tonight.

At the ranch, Nikki appeared before Victor, ready for her party. He told her she looked as ravishing as when she walked down the aisle when they were married. “Which time?” Nikki playfully quipped. Victor announced he had the most extraordinary present for Nikki and handed her a beautifully wrapped box. Nikki opened the box to find a key to a car, a fully restored Ferrari, she’d wanted since she was a teenager.

“I love to make you happy,” Victor told his wife. Nikki said the most precious gift he gave her was the way he looked at her. “It is what keeps me going,” she warmly shared. “Your love keeps me going,” Victor replied. Then, he said he had yet another gift.

Nick arrived at the ranch, gave his mom a gift, and expressed a desire to drive her new car. Nikki said maybe he could. Nikki opened Nick’s gift. It was a box filled with note cards filled with memories from the past, like the time Nikki showed Victoria how to curl her eyelashes.

Nick said these were reminders of how much she was loved. Then, Nick playfully tried to grab Nikki’s car key. She said she might let him drive it. Next, Nick presented his parents with envelopes left for them at the gate. They were the same invitations that others were given. Dumas wants them to join him in France in mid-June.

Nick playfully suggested to his dad that he pick up Sharon so that he could take Nikki to the party in her new car, which he would drive. Victor and Nikki shot the idea down. Nikki told Victor that if the party were to end right then and there, the night would have been perfect. Victor promised his wife that the best was yet to come.

Abby warmly greeted Ashley at the party when the Abbott contingent arrived. Diane asked Michael how it was not being at Victor’s beck and call now that he was no longer in his employ. Jack, Diane, Michael, and Lauren all shared their plans to travel abroad. Ashley noted that Devon and Abby have access to a place in Paris if they were to go, too.

Victor and Nikki entered the party, where they were warmly greeted by their guests, including Sharon and Esther. Victoria explained that Claire had been delayed, but she would be there soon. Nikki thanked Pietro for the party after Victoria explained he was one of her biggest fans.

Sharon explained to Nick that tonight and their recent dinner helped ground her. Nick complimented Esther on how nice she looked and quipped that her boss (Nick) was nice to give her the night off so she could attend.

Victor welcomed Ashley to the party. She said it was good to be back in Genoa City. “It will be a night to remember,” Victor told Ashley. Then, Victoria asked everyone to raise their glass, and then she made a touching speech honoring her mom. Victoria wished the coming year brought Nikki as much joy as she had brought all of them over the years.
